Transaction 6bc534fa7fa21355b20d8d12767b9ab31a1bf5bd42c4d66a2096da323943a786
1 Input
1 Output
-
6bc534fa7fa21355b20d8d12767b9ab31a1bf5bd42c4d66a2096da323943a786:0
- value
- 580585
- script pubkey
- OP_0 OP_PUSHBYTES_20 720b017d3324d6e8bcd83612848f7a7fc507ca89
- address
- bc1qwg9szlfnyntw30xcxcfgfrm60lzs0j5fx22cxn